When it comes to insurance for antiques and collectibles, there are several options available to collectors. Some collectors may choose to add a rider to their existing homeowners or renters insurance policy to cover their valuable items. Others may opt for a separate insurance policy specifically designed for antiques and collectibles. Regardless of the type of policy chosen, it is important for collectors to carefully review the terms and coverage to ensure that their items are adequately protected.

When selecting an insurance policy for antiques and collectibles, collectors should consider the value of their items, the risk of theft or damage, and their budget. It is important to work with a reputable insurance provider who specializes in coverage for valuable items to ensure that collectors receive the best protection possible.
